Understanding Personal Loan Basics

Personal loans are versatile financial tools available online. They can cover various needs, like medical expenses or home refurbishments. Lenders offer different terms and rates.

Before applying, borrowers should acquaint themselves with repayment options. Different lenders offer varied loan terms, impacting monthly payments and total cost. Interest types differ across loans.

Secured loans require collateral, while unsecured ones don’t. However, interest rates usually vary, affecting the borrower’s decision significantly. Understanding these options is crucial.

It is advisable to evaluate one’s credit score before applying. Lenders assess creditworthiness, determining loan eligibility. A higher score oftentimes results in better terms.

To avoid pitfalls, borrowers must read all terms carefully. Hidden fees can increase costs. Early repayment charges may exist, impacting overall expenses significantly.

Lenders’ reputations should be assessed thoroughly. Reviews and ratings provide insights into service quality and reliability. Trustworthy institutions might offer more secure options.

Finding The Right Lender

Comparing lenders is essential for finding favorable terms. Many platforms allow users to view different offers side-by-side. Digital transparency aids informed decision-making.

Applicants should seek out reviews and testimonials. Satisfied customers often indicate reliable services and satisfactory experiences. “Trust, but verify,” as the saying goes.

Interest rates significantly impact loan affordability. Different lenders propose various rates, heavily influenced by market trends and individual’s credit history. Lower rates mean lower costs.

It’s crucial to check for additional fees. Origination, administrative, or late fees can add to total loan costs. Transparency in charges reflects a reliable lender.

Customer service quality should not be underestimated. Prompt, courteous support can assist in resolving issues quickly, leading to a smoother loan experience overall.

Loan security measures are also significant. Encrypted applications ensure data safety. Lenders that prioritize client confidentiality often demonstrate robust operational practices.

Preparing Necessary Documentation

Applicants need to gather specific documents before applying. Identification forms, income proof, and credit statements are often required by most online lenders.

A stable income proves an applicant’s repayment ability. Pay stubs or tax returns usually suffice. Some lenders may request recent bank statements for confirmation.

Proof of residence often forms part of the application. Utility bills or lease agreements verify the applicant’s current living situation, impacting eligibility assessments.

Credit reports are often required. Applicants should request free annual reports to ensure accuracy before submission. Correcting errors can positively influence loan prospects.

Collating documents in advance can simplify applications. Accurate information enables smoother processing, reducing approval times and potential setbacks during evaluation.

If self-employed, financial records are necessary. Income statements and balance sheets support income claims, reassuring lenders about financial stability and consistent earnings.

Submitting Your Application Online

The online submission process is designed for convenience. Applicants fill out forms on lenders’ websites by entering personal information. Digital forms streamline initial processing.

After inputting data, applicants should double-check entries. Errors can delay approvals or lead to rejections. Accurate details ensure seamless application acceptance.

Instant pre-approval offers may appear after submission. This suggests likely eligibility but doesn’t guarantee final approval. Detailed reviews follow initial positive indications.

Applicants might receive calls from a loan officer. These consultations clarify conditions and finalize applications. Clear communication facilitates smooth contract creation.

Post-application, tracking progress online simplifies matters. Status updates inform borrowers, reducing uncertainty. Responses often occur within prescribed time frames.

Once notified of approval, acceptance obligations arise. Reviewing all conditions before signing is vital. This ensures applicants understand their commitments comprehensively.

Understanding Loan Terms And Conditions

Reading through terms and conditions is critical. They outline repayments and possible penalties. Understanding them prevents unpleasant surprises, ensuring borrower satisfaction.

Interest calculation methods differ widely. Fixed rates remain constant, whereas variable rates fluctuate. Borrowers must assess which type suits their circumstances best.

Borrowers should note repayment terms carefully. Monthly payments often extend over several years, necessitating budgeting for long-term financial planning throughout a loan’s duration.

Loan agreements often include penalties. Prepayment charges could emerge if borrowers repay earlier than planned. Awareness and preparedness help navigate such pitfalls.

Some loans include amortization schedules. These outline payment distributions over time, emphasizing interest and principal contributions. Understanding this can help anticipate future financial outflows.

Managing Your Loan Responsibly

Once approved, borrowers must manage their loans wisely. Consistent payments avoid late fees, and responsible budgeting prevents financial strain throughout repayment periods.

Establishing a payment schedule simplifies budgeting. Automated payments ensure timely obligation fulfillment, reducing default risks. Discipline supports borrowers in maintaining excellent records.

Monitor loan balance regularly. This practice encourages proactive management, assuring borrowers remain informed of outstanding amounts and progress within repayment timelines.

Loan refinements may present advantages. Refinancing to lower interest rates reduces costs, though borrowers should weigh potential benefits against associated processes.

If financial struggles arise, swift action is advised. Engaging with lenders early can lead to feasible solutions, such as adjusted payment plans or hardship arrangements.

Maintaining clear financial objectives supports repayment goals. Setting targets aligns actions with desired outcomes, instilling confidence in borrowers navigating their long-term commitments.
